#include<iostream> using namespace std; int main() { int m=0,n=0; cout<<endl <<"请输入两个数(整型,从小到大):"; cin>>n>>m; while(n>m) { cout<<endl <<"输入格式错误,请重新输入.:"; cin>>n>>m; } int m1=m; int n1=n; int i=m%n; while(i!=0) { m=n; n=i; i=m%n; } cout<<endl <<n1<<"与"<<m1<<"的最大公约数是:"<<n<<endl; cout<<n1<<"与"<<m1<<"的最大公倍数是:"<<m1*n1/n<<endl; return 0; }

评论